    Can't help you with a recommendation but I think Field Time was confused. Gen4 Glocks aren't on the CA approved list but the Gen3 Glocks still are. The list only restricts what a CA FFL can sell the general public (LEOs are exempt), Gen4 Glocks are legal to own and buy through private party transactions.
